Another Summer Day In Sonoma: The Coast

When it’s time to plan for your next summer day in Sonoma, swap in a day along the coast. After your morning brew at The Porch, take a drive out to the Pacific Coast, about an hour drive from MacArthur Place. Start with a hike along Kortum Trail, recommended by Weekend Sherpa as an “8-mile (round-trip) beach-to-beach ramble.” Follow it up with a seafood lunch in Bodega Bay, then as you meander your way back to Sonoma, make a stop at Paul Hobbs Wines to toast another relaxing summer day.
